Facilities Ticket — Cage Visit, Hollis Point Data Centre

Requested for: Contractors from Veddastra Ltd
Purpose: Replace two failed drives in Cage 14, Row C. Visit window approved for Thursday, 09:00–12:00. Contractors must sign in at the dock office, wear hi-vis vests, and carry no unlogged equipment out of the cage. Cage 14 is secured with a combination lock; the code is provided below.

badge for tajeg-kagap: bdg-EWZTJN-83588199

## Build Provenance: ThumbVault Image Cache

Quick context for reviewers: the memory leak in ThumbVault's image cache traced back to build 0.9.x, where evicted entries kept strong refs in the preload queue. Fix landed in the Kestrelworks pipeline last Tuesday. If you're verifying the patched artifact, check that the cache module was compiled from the hotfix branch. The provenance token for the fixed build is below.

session token of hahop-yahif = htk31_138eb45c7d40b38b91415eca52da01d

TICKET BRAMBLE-2214: Vault locked during user-module extraction

While splitting the user module out of the Thornquist monolith, the migration job locked the credentials vault mid-run. Release is blocked until the vault reopens. Cutover for the new `usercore` service cannot proceed otherwise. Release manager: to reopen the vault and resume the split, supply the recovery passphrase below.

strongbox words: druath-quenael

Context: Ardenfell line margins slipped three points over two quarters. Drivers: input steel costs, aggressive discounting at the Westmoor branch, and a stale price book. Proposal: uplift list prices four percent, tighten discount authority to regional level, sunset the two lowest-margin SKUs. Risk: volume loss at Halverton accounts, estimated under two percent. Decision requested at Thursday's review. Modelling assumptions are in the appendix pack. The commercial reasoning leadership wants kept close is noted directly below.

board note of tajop-yajof: The finance team signed off on a budget of $77.6 million for Project Pramir.

☐ Step 4 — DeltaLoupe Signing Key. Reviewer: verify that the DeltaLoupe large-file diff viewer's release artifact matches the approved build hash before the signing key is brought online. Two custodians must confirm the hash aloud; note any mismatch and halt the ceremony immediately. Once verified, the key shard is reassembled and the signed build is archived. The shard container is sealed under the recovery passphrase that follows below.

vault phrase of yaguf-hahaf = druath-holix